Output 51aef601dde9aad6dee5bac56b8e169b3eb5ac4a3c37132e8f26c07eeab0abd4:59

value
3366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8553951f5c1b019f9c1ee5e5cb08414dbecec7c974cba8a579c7a64700ee250
address
bc1php2nj504cxcpn7wpae09evyyznd7emrujaxt4zjhn3axguqwufgq4kkh92
transaction
51aef601dde9aad6dee5bac56b8e169b3eb5ac4a3c37132e8f26c07eeab0abd4
spent
true